The Lexus repair market serving Vincent, Ohio, is characterized by a limited number of highly specialized providers, given the rural nature of the area. Residents typically rely on the commercial centers of Marietta, Ohio (approximately a 15-20 minute drive), and Parkersburg/Vienna, West Virginia (approximately a 20-25 minute drive). The competition is not dense, but the existing providers are established and of high quality. Customers have a clear choice between the factory-certified expertise and premium pricing of the Lexus dealership in Parkersburg and the highly specialized, often more personalized and cost-effective service from independent shops in Marietta. Typical pricing is competitive for the region, with dealership labor rates being the highest, followed by the specialized independents. Overall, the market provides reliable, high-quality options for Lexus owners, ensuring that even complex services like hybrid system repair and air suspension work can be handled locally without needing to travel to a larger metropolitan area like Columbus.

Due to our region's seasonal temperature swings and road conditions, common issues include suspension wear from potholes, battery failure from extreme cold, and A/C system problems from summer heat. Lexus models also frequently need attention for dashboard "sticky door" issues and power steering pump leaks as they age.
Look for shops in Vincent or nearby Belpre/Parkersburg that are ASE-certified and have technicians with specific Lexus/Toyota training. Check for online reviews mentioning long-term reliability of repairs and ask if they use genuine Lexus parts or high-quality OEM equivalents, which are crucial for these vehicles.
Yes, Lexus repair and maintenance costs are typically higher than non-luxury brands due to specialized parts and technology. However, you can manage costs in Vincent by using a trusted independent specialist instead of a distant dealership, and by addressing minor issues promptly before they become major repairs.
For routine maintenance, warranty work, or complex hybrid system issues, the nearest dealerships in Columbus or Charleston may be necessary. For most repairs, tire service, brake work, and diagnostics, a qualified local Vincent-area independent shop can provide excellent, more convenient service at a lower cost.
The hilly terrain and winter road salt in the Ohio Valley mean you should have your suspension and undercarriage inspected more frequently for corrosion and wear. Consider more frequent brake pad replacements due to hills and schedule your seasonal tire changes before the first major temperature drop or snow.
